WebDec 9, 2024 · LowMemoryLimit. A signed 64-bit double-precision floating-point number property that defines the first threshold at which Analysis Services begins releasing memory for low-priority objects, such as an infrequently used cache. Once the memory is allocated, the server does not release memory below this limit. Excel 2016 introduces performance and limitation improvements focused on increasing Excel's ability to efficiently handle large and complex workbooks. These improvements allow Excel to scale along with hardware, improving performance as the CPU and RAM capacity of computers expand.
